cmake 安装过程
时间: 2024-02-01 10:11:05 浏览: 190
CMake的安装过程如下:
1. 首先,你需要从CMake的官方网站下载安装包。你可以访问https://cmake.org/download/下载适合你操作系统的安装包。
2. 下载完成后,根据你的操作系统选择相应的安装方式进行安装。
3. 对于Windows用户,你可以双击下载的安装包,然后按照安装向导的指示进行安装。你可以选择安装路径和其他选项,然后点击"Next"继续安装。
4. 对于Linux用户,你可以使用以下命令在终端中安装CMake:
```shell
sudo apt-get install cmake
```
5. 对于MacOS用户,你可以使用Homebrew来安装CMake。首先,你需要安装Homebrew,然后使用以下命令安装CMake:
```shell
brew install cmake
```
6. 安装完成后,你可以在终端中输入以下命令来验证CMake是否成功安装:
```shell
cmake --version
```
如果成功安装,你将看到CMake的版本信息。
相关问题
详细说明cmake安装过程
CMake 是一种跨平台的构建工具,可以自动生成 Makefile、Visual Studio 项目、Xcode 项目等。以下是在 Linux 系统中安装 CMake 的步骤:
**1. 下载 CMake**
在 [CMake 官网](https://cmake.org/download/) 上下载最新版本的 CMake 源代码包,或者从终端中使用 `wget` 命令下载:
```
wget https://cmake.org/files/v3.21/cmake-3.21.1.tar.gz
```
**2. 解压缩**
使用以下命令解压缩下载的压缩包:
```
tar -zxvf cmake-3.21.1.tar.gz
```
**3. 安装依赖**
CMake 需要一些依赖库的支持,使用以下命令安装:
- Debian/Ubuntu 系统:
```
sudo apt-get update
sudo apt-get install libssl-dev
```
- Red Hat/CentOS 系统:
```
sudo yum install openssl-devel
```
**4. 编译安装**
进入解压后的目录,执行以下命令进行编译和安装:
```
./bootstrap
make
sudo make install
```
`./bootstrap` 命令会检查系统环境并生成 Makefile 文件,`make` 命令会编译源代码并生成可执行文件,`sudo make install` 命令会将生成的可执行文件安装到系统路径中。
**5. 验证安装**
安装完成后,使用以下命令验证 CMake 是否安装成功:
```
cmake --version
```
如果显示出当前安装的 CMake 版本信息,则说明安装成功。
以上就是在 Linux 系统中安装 CMake 的步骤。在 Windows 和 macOS 系统中也有相应的安装步骤,具体可以参考官方文档。
windows安装cmake安装
要在Windows上安装CMake,您可以按照以下步骤进行操作:
1. 首先,您需要访问CMake的官方网站https://cmake.org/并下载适用于Windows 64位的安装包。\[1\]
2. 下载完成后,双击安装包并按照安装向导的指示进行安装。您可以选择默认的安装路径,或者根据自己的需要选择其他路径。\[1\]
3. 在安装过程中,您可以选择将CMake添加到用户变量中,并选择是否在桌面上创建快捷方式图标。根据您的需求进行选择,然后继续安装。\[1\]
4. 安装完成后,您可以打开命令提示符(cmd)窗口,并输入以下命令来验证CMake是否成功安装:
cmake /V
这将显示CMake的版本信息,确认安装成功。\[1\]
总结起来,安装CMake的步骤是:下载安装包,运行安装程序,按照安装向导的指示进行安装,验证安装是否成功。CMake是一个广泛使用的、开源免费并且完全跨平台的构建工具,可以用简单的语句来描述所有平台的安装过程。它能够输出各种各样的makefile或者project文件,能测试编译器所支持的C++特性,类似UNIX下的automake。\[2\]在安装过程中,您可以选择将CMake添加到系统路径中,以便在任何位置都可以使用CMake命令。\[3\]
#### 引用[.reference_title]
- *1* [Windows下Cmake安装步骤详解(图文)](https://blog.csdn.net/qq_42598221/article/details/121952160)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down28v1,239^v3^insert_chatgpt"}} ] [.reference_item]
- *2* *3* [Windows下CMake的下载与安装详解](https://blog.csdn.net/didi_ya/article/details/123029415)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down28v1,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
阅读全文